Hey, thanks everyone for the nice comments.
7-String Guitar and 6-String Bass were all me, the rest was programmed in Cubase.
Drums are Toontrack and Slate samples blended in.
The keyboards / pitched percussion / synths were just cheap samples from Halion. I threw some weird stock Cubase plugins on them.
This was intended to be orchestral, but my main computer that handles those giant libraries and templates broke down a couple of weeks ago, so this is what I could get done on my old laptop.
It all took just a few hours and was a fun thing to do for the holiday season.
